In August 2023, we will be attempting to tick off a huge Bucket List Item by summitting Mount Kilimanjaro, Africa's tallest mountain and the tallest free-standing mountain in the world - 5,895m above sea level!!! We will be tackling the 8-day Lemosho Route, sleeping in tents and hiking through extreme climates with a serious lack of oxygen!!

In doing so, we've decided to raise money for two charities:

Ronald McDonald House Charities UK: Ronald McDonald House Charities UK provides free ‘home away from home’ accommodation to families with children having treatment in hospital. The Houses offer much more than just a place to stay; they provide family activities, peer support, respite, and many other services. This means that families can be by their child’s bedside in a matter of moments, whilst maintaining a degree of normal life with reduced emotional and financial strain.

Wideopen FC: Despite the fact that many girls and women love football, it’s still a sport that’s overwhelmingly dominated by men. Even with the sport’s popularity, women face barriers that prevent them from participating. McDonalds, Gosforth Park currently sponsors the Under 13s Wildcats girls team which Gemma’s daughter is part of and we have seen first hand how McDonalds have supported our local community by providing sponsorship to the team and enabling the girls to grow and develop as a team. As well as raising money for Ronald McDonald House UK, we would also like to raise funds for Wideopen FC Under 8 girls so they are able to purchase football strips and compete as a team.
